JOB SUMMARY: Drive successful product launches, high level technical support for efficient day to day operations, and continuous improvement initiatives in a goal oriented / team building environment.  Essential Job Duties and Responsibilities: (Additional duties may be assigned) Responsible for quoting of tooling and vendor management. Drive continuous improvement for standard work, 6S, part reordering, visual factory, TWI, continuous education, and other LEAN related initiatives to drive measurables in desirable directions.  Manage technical support to drive high efficiencies, low CoQ, and other measurables in day to day operations. Ensure successful new product launches from start through first production runs.  Requirements Minimum Qualification Standards: A Bachelor’s Degree in a related field along with five years’ experience as an engineer, project manager or senior level manager in the plastics industry is required. Work experience of 5-10 plus years in plastics (blow molding preferred), an engineering, project management or senior level manager position will be considered equivalent. High school diploma or GED is required.

Navarro Research and Engineering is recruiting for a remote Mechancial Engineer in Schenectady, NY. This position requires an active DOE L clearance (or DOD equivalent). Navarro is a premier contractor providing high-quality technical services to DOE, NASA, and DOD. Navarro’s success is based on our customer service focus and our well-known responsiveness and innovation. In all we do, either in corporate management or in our services to our clients, we seek for the most effective and efficient approaches to provide best value to our clients. The Naval Nuclear Laboratory develops advanced naval nuclear propulsion technology for the safety and reliability of our Navy's submarine and aircraft fleet. Our company is seeking for a Mechanical Engineer member to join our Shipping Container Recapitalization team. The Mechanical Engineer member will perform engineering evaluations in support of the design, analysis, or testing of the development of radiological shipping containers and support equipment. Responsibilities may include sponsoring test programs, performing structural analysis, developing designs and engineering drawings, performing alignment & tolerance studies (fit-up analysis), developing specifications, and working with suppliers. The engineer should have experience with mechanical equipment requirements, design, structural analysis, or testing. Additionally, the engineer may support engineering and business activities of the Reactor Servicing organization, as needed. Requirements Minimum four year BS degree in engineering Microsoft Office Mechanical Design, Structural Analysis, or Testing Experience Strong written and verbal communication skills Technical writing Ability to independently work remotely 10+ years of experience. DOE L Clearance is required to be considered for this role. Desired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ities Familiarity with Naval Nuclear Propulsion Program requirements Familiarity with Reactor Servicing requirements Mechanical testing Alignment and tolerance studies or fit-up studies Developing engineering drawings or specifications Mechanical automations Python scripting Due to the nature of the government contract requirements and/or clearances requirements, US citizenship is required.
